EN 1.4104 Stainless Steel vs. CC494K Bronze

EN 1.4104 stainless steel belongs to the iron alloys classification, while CC494K bronze belongs to the copper alloys. There are 28 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(5,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is EN 1.4104 stainless steel and the bottom bar is CC494K bronze.
